Review:
This is a simple piece rung with 3 octaves, but optional bells add brilliance. The tune is simple and is repeated with different treatments. Two treble clefs make upper register parts easier to read for a few measures. One optional key change from Eb Major to E Major should be noted. Measures total 54.
